Journal Spotlight: European Journal of Surgical Oncology (EJSO)
The European Journal of Surgical Oncology (EJSO) is a prominent publication that serves as a vital platform for advancing the field of surgical oncology. It is dedicated to disseminating research, knowledge, and insights that enhance the care of cancer patients. Here’s a closer look at the key features and contributions of this esteemed journal:
- Broad Scope: The EJSO welcomes a wide range of contributions related to surgical oncology. Its scope covers clinical research, as well as various aspects that have a direct impact on the care of cancer patients. This encompasses surgical quality control, epidemiology, preventative measures, and translational research relevant to surgical oncology practice.
- Original Research Articles: The journal publishes original research articles that report new findings and discoveries in surgical oncology. These articles contribute to the growing body of knowledge in the field and offer valuable insights for researchers, clinicians, and policymakers.
- Review Articles: EJSO features review articles that provide comprehensive assessments of specific topics within surgical oncology. These reviews serve as essential resources for readers seeking in-depth information on various aspects of the discipline.
- Editorials and Debates: The journal includes editorials and debates that offer perspectives, opinions, and critical discussions on timely and significant issues in surgical oncology. These articles stimulate dialogue and provide insights into the evolving landscape of cancer care.
- Correspondence: EJSO welcomes correspondence that allows authors to engage with the journal’s content, respond to articles, and offer additional insights and commentary. This interactive feature fosters scholarly exchange.
- Author Benefits: The journal offers numerous author benefits, including the “Your Paper, Your Way” (YPYW) submission process. YPYW streamlines the initial submission, focusing on the scientific quality of the work and requiring only essential elements for production during the revision stage. Authors can refer to the “Guide for Authors” for detailed information on manuscript preparation and submission.
- Language: Submissions to EJSO should be in the English language, ensuring a broad and accessible readership.
